Here is a keystroke injection tool with WiFi connectivity designed with cybersecurity professionals in mind. The Diabolic Drive looks like a regular 64GB flash drive but can be wirelessly instructed to deploy keystrokes. It has a read speed of 20 Mbps and write speed of up to 10 Mbps to mask keystroke injections.
You can access the Diabolic Drive over WiFi to fire payloads remotely. Your computer will identify the device as a regular USB device but you can spoof its hardware IDs. This drive has a ATmega32U4 microcontroller & ESP8266ex WiFi microchip. It is compatible with Arduino Leonardo bootloader.
